KARACHI, Dec 16: Muttahida Qaumi Movement chief Altaf Hussain in a telephonic conversation with the Awami National Party leader, Haji Ghulam Ahmed Bilour, has said anti-peace elements were conspiring to disturb the law and order situation in the city to pit people against each other.
In the conversation, that was held in the backdrop of Friday’s violence during strike call by transporters, the ANP leader assured the MQM chief of cooperation in foiling the conspiracy.
Recalling the two parties’ joint efforts in the times of Khan Abdul Wali Khan for establishing tranquillity and harmony between Pakhtoons and Mohajirs, Mr Hussain said that once again the anti-peace elements were conspiring to disturb the law and order situation of the city.
He told Haji Bilour that together, the two parties could defeat such conspiracies by not allowing such elements to disturb peace in the city. Mr Hussain also assured him that he would use his influence for the resolution of the issues and problems being faced by Pakhtoon population in the city.
